Hey all,

I am trying to install a new Avid MC3.5 and Mojo DX on a Quad 2.66GHz Mac Pro.

Software launches fine, but when I connect Mojo DX it gives me an error saying:
"Problem connecting to hardware. There was a failure reading the hardware's Vital Product Data."

Can't gets past this, the only option is a "Quit" button.
I installed the Avid PCIe board in slot 4, and chose a 4,4,8,8x config in the Slot Expansion Utility. Avid's docs specify choosing a 4,4,1,16 config but I'm affraid that 1x is not going to cut it for my RAID card.

Any clues, advice?




Thanks much.
